Well, this is certainly an above average score. But Good/ Bad/Great is all very relative.You see, 1770 is not good for colleges like Harvard, Vassar, Amherst , UCLA. But it is okay for some very nice colleges like Earlham, Gettysburg, and so on. And further this is a great score for Wichita State, Ceveland state. Thus it depends upon where you are applying.
Further you must remember that Scores aren't everything in a College Admission, most colleges have a very qualitative basis of admission. So Best of luck, don't worry, and put your best in the Essay (this a very crucial part of application).
